Eugenia Allen Hadley

September 3, 1933 — February 15, 2023

Smiths Grove, Kentucky

 

Eugenia Allen Hadley, 89 of Smiths Grove passed peacefully on Wednesday, February 15, 2023 at the Hospice House.

The Warren County native was a daughter of the late Frank Mitchell Allen and Nella V Tucker Allen.  She was the wife of the late James Hadley and is preceded in death by a daughter, Dorenda Jean Hadley; two sons, Rodney Hadley and Greg Hadley; a grandson, Reggie Hadley;  brothers, Thomas Douglas “Buster” Allen, George E. Allen, and William Harrison “Billy” Allen; and a sister, Anna Bell Portner; Eugenia was a member of Pleasant View Baptist Church where she was saved at an early age and remained faithful and loyal until her passing.  She held many offices in her church that she loved so dearly.

Leaving to cherish her memory are two sisters, Mary Jo Johnson and Dorothy Foster; a daughter-in-law, Betty Hadley;  several nieces and nephews; and a special friend, Priscilla Boards.

A going home celebration will be held at 12 noon on Wednesday, February 22, 2023 at Pleasant View Baptist Church with burial in Plainview Cemetery.  Visitation will be 10 a.m.- 12 p.m. Wednesday at the church. Hardy & Son Funeral Home, Smiths Grove Chapel is honored to serve the Hadley family.
